Lucky puppy amigurumi pattern

February 2, 2017 by Amigurumi Today
Share

Lucky Puppy amigurumi pattern by Amigurumi Today


This cute lucky puppy amigurumi is just 15 cm tall. It’s a perfect gift for dog lovers. The difficulty range of the Lucky Puppy Amigurumi Pattern is intermediate. It will take a couple of days to make it 🙂

Here is a list of supplies:

  • Fine (4 ply) semi-cotton yarn in beige or light brown color
  • 2 mm crochet hook
  • 12 mm safety eyes
  • Polyester stuffing
  • Tapestry needle
  • Scissors
  • Satin ribbon
  • Pendant

Abbreviations:
ch = chain
sl st = slip stitch
st = stitch
sc = single crochet
dec = decrease (two sc together)
inc = increase (two sc in one stitch)
(..) = repeat the space in brackets the given number of times
[..] = total number of stitches

Crochet Lucky Puppy in continuous rounds using a stitch marker.
